Let me quote Matt 21:22; “If you believe, you will receive whatever you ask for in prayer."  (NIV)  As I was reading this verse I was reminded of my motivation in prayer.  Why should I believe for answered prayer?  What is my real motive?  Who will my prayers benefit?  Are my prayers and beliefs selfish in nature?  I was also reminded of Jer 17:9; "The heart is more deceitful than all else and is desperately sick; who can understand it?” NAS I can’t possibly know my motives as my heart often times deceives me!  However, I can pray with faith and ask the Lord for answers.  The discernment of motives is His to determine.  I will trust Him!
